Exemple #1
0
  /** Gets the random int array test. */
  @Test
  public void testGetRandomIntArray() {
    final int[] a = AlgUtil.getRandomIntArray(100, 10000, false);
    final int[] b = AlgUtil.getRandomIntArray(100, 20, true);

    for (final int element : a) {
      Assert.assertTrue(element >= 0 && element < 10000);
    }

    boolean hasNegative = false;
    for (final int element : b) {
      Assert.assertTrue(element < 10000);
      hasNegative = element < 0 ? true : hasNegative;
    }
    Assert.assertTrue(hasNegative);
  }